Throwing an outdoor party can be a fun and exciting way to celebrate a special occasion or simply enjoy time with friends and family. However, planning an outdoor party requires some preparation to ensure that everything runs smoothly. Here are some tips and tricks for throwing the perfect outdoor party.

  1. Choose the Right Venue

Choosing the right venue is crucial to the success of your outdoor party. Consider the size of the space, the location, and the amenities it offers. Ensure that the venue has access to electricity and water, and that it can accommodate your guests comfortably. If you’re hosting the party in your backyard, consider setting up a tent or canopy to provide shade and shelter from the elements.

  1. Plan Your Menu

Planning your menu is an essential step in throwing the perfect outdoor party. Choose foods that are easy to prepare and serve, such as BBQ, salads, and finger foods. Additionally, consider any dietary restrictions that your guests may have and provide options that cater to their needs. Don’t forget to include plenty of drinks, including water, sodas, and cocktails, to keep your guests hydrated and refreshed.

  1. Provide Adequate Seating

Providing adequate seating is important to ensure that your guests are comfortable throughout the party. Consider renting tables and chairs or setting up picnic blankets and cushions for a more casual atmosphere. Ensure that there are enough seats for all your guests, and that they are arranged in a way that encourages conversation and interaction.

  1. Set the Mood with Decor

Decor can add an extra element of fun and excitement to your outdoor party. Consider setting up colorful tablecloths, string lights, and floral arrangements to create a festive atmosphere. Additionally, consider incorporating themed decor that aligns with the occasion or season.

  1. Prepare for the Weather

Preparing for the weather is an important consideration when planning an outdoor party. Be sure to check the weather forecast in advance and plan accordingly. If it’s going to be hot, provide shade and cooling stations. If it’s going to be chilly, consider setting up a fire pit or providing blankets for your guests. If there’s a chance of rain, consider renting a tent or canopy to provide shelter.

  1. Provide Entertainment

Providing entertainment can help keep your guests engaged and ensure that they have a good time. Consider setting up lawn games, such as cornhole or giant Jenga, or hiring a live band or DJ to provide music. Additionally, consider setting up a photo booth or providing props for your guests to take fun pictures.

  1. Ensure Adequate Lighting

Ensuring adequate lighting is crucial, especially if your party will continue into the evening. Consider setting up string lights or lanterns to provide ambient lighting, and ensure that pathways and walkways are well lit. Additionally, consider providing flashlights or candles for your guests to use if needed.

  1. Be Prepared for Emergencies

Being prepared for emergencies is important to ensure the safety and well-being of your guests. Consider having a first aid kit on hand, and ensure that there are clear emergency exits and that your guests know where they are. Additionally, consider having a backup plan in case of power outages or other unexpected events.
